Peter.
You will have to be lucky to get any mk1 or mk2 in the UK that said they do turn up..... problem is getting folk to let go of them, and to do this it can get expensive. I imported a 1942 Canadian Mk1 Universal Carrier from Ontario but this was after a years search and an aweful lot of let downs........ things you need to consider are: A) your budget B) your access to toolage C) your skill level for prefab etc my carrier was very cheap but there was not much left of it.. If you Contact John at www.midwestmil.com and let him know you are looking for a carrier to restore, i am sure he will keep his ear to the ground for you. last unit he sold was a beautiful mk1 3"mortar carrier which was circa 9K (then add about 3K to get her back to UK soil) another contact is Dirk Leegwater at www.lwdparts.com he recently sold a mk1 tub and last year had a very complete mk2 unit which was 15.000 euro (obviously you would offset the shipping against bringing one back from Canada or Australia. if you have to have British then Australia is your best bet as most of the Pattern carriers seem to end up there (plus they have also got LP carriers too) carrier owners here in the UK and on this forum include Kevin Powles Martyn Tasker Barry Nick Shaun Hindle Nigel Watson (Author of the carrier books vol 1, 2 and soon to be 3) Ron and me. pretty much a carrier platoon now ![]() there will be others so sorry if i have missed them. my point being get in touch with all of these people who can advise and share their experience with purchasing carriers and owning them. sorry for the torrent of info but i can spend hours on the subject of looking and buying hahahaha. cheers Richie
